The Role
Glamour is one of the biggest fashion and beauty media brands in the world, currently reaching an all-time high of one out of eight American women, with 9.7 million print readers, more than 11 million unique monthly users online, and over 14 million followers across social media platforms. Glamour believes in the power of women being themselves and stands with women as they do their own thing: honestly, authentically, and awesomely. Across every platform, Glamour is the ultimate authority for the next generation of changemakers.Job Description

The primary responsibility of the designer for GLAMOUR US will be to create compelling graphics, illustrations and collages for use on the GLAMOUR website and across all social platforms. They'll need to communicate with the wider team locally and internationally and will need to work together on creative briefs that best fit the GLAMOUR brand.

Serve as the lead designer for GLAMOUR US, responsible for creating compelling graphics, illustrations, and collages for the website and social platforms. This role also includes conducting visual research and collaborating with local and international teams to develop creative concepts that align with the GLAMOUR brand.

Location: New York, NY

Primary Responsibilities:

  • Designing graphics, collages and social assets for GLAMOUR US across all digital platforms in line with brand identity and creative direction. 

  • Partner with editors, audience development, video teams, and across all parts of the brand in order to understand design needs and prioritization and to orchestrate projects accordingly. 

  • Work with senior creative team members and editors on holistic design approaches to tentpole packages, social media/audience development initiatives, or other brand extensions, including new platforms or product launches, and new licensing or other brand initiatives

  • Assist with commissioning illustrations if required and maintaining project schedules, as needed

  • Ensure GLAMOUR US's branding and design standards are maintained across all internal and external presentations

  • Assist senior creative team with administrative and production tasks as needed

  • Support the Visual Director image sourcing, resizing, and detailed crediting 

  • Manage and organise high-resolution asset files, ensuring timely distribution to Editors and circulation to teams in relation to cover projects

  • Assist in the creation of visual assets aligned with key brand franchises and initiatives.

  • Collaborate with the team on the design and development of digital covers, ensuring visual consistency and brand alignment.

  • Support on internal design projects for the Editor-in-Chief and contribute to the creation of moodboards for the Visual Director. 

  • Apply and manage watermarks on all visual assets for brand recognition.

  • 2-3 years of experience

Communication: You should convey complex ideas visually with clarity and simplicity, while maintaining clear, effective communication across all team interactions.

Detail Orientated: You manage mult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ining strong attention to detail and consistently meeting deadlines.

Self-Motivated & Creative Problem-Solver: A self-starter who is curious and eager to learn, stays on top of the latest trends in advertising and media, and brings imagination, resourcefulness, and strong time management to every task.

What We Do

Condé Nast is a global media company, home to iconic brands including Vogue, The New Yorker, GQ, Glamour, AD, Vanity Fair and Wired, among many others. The company's award-winning content reaches 88 million consumers in print, 419 million in digital and 432 million across social platforms, and generates more than 1 billion video views each month.

The company is headquartered in New York and London, and operates in 32 markets worldwide including China, France, Germany, India, Italy, Japan, Mexico and Latin America, Russia, Spain and Taiwan. Launched in 2011, Condé Nast Entertainment is an award-winning production and distribution studio that creates programming across film, television, social and digital video and virtual reality.
